We developed bright deep-red persistent phosphors of Cr3+-Eu3+ co-doped Gd3Al5-xGaxO12 garnet (GAGG:Cr3+-Eu3+), in which only Cr3+ ion shows emission bands centered at 730 nm after ceasing UV illumination and Eu3+ ion acts as an excellent electron trap capturing one electron to be Eu2+ with tunable trap depth by varying conduction band with Ga3+ content, x. The persistent radiance of the GGG:Cr3+-Eu3+ (x = 5) sample at 1 h after ceasing UV light is approximately 25 times higher than that of the Cr3+ singly doped GGG sample, and is over 6 times higher than that of the widely used ZnGa2O4:Cr3+ red persistent phosphor.
